#1cc54d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1cc54d is composed of 11% red, 77.3% green and 30.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 85.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 60.9% yellow and 22.7% black. It has a hue angle of 137.4 degrees, a saturation of 75.1% and a lightness of 44.1%. #1cc54d color hex could be obtained by blending #38ff9a with #008b00. Closest websafe color is: #33cc66.

Shades and Tints of #1cc54d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010803 is the darkest color, while #f6fef8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1cc54d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6a776e is the less saturated color, while #02df42 is the most saturated one.
